Transaction e3e0150196777aaf40127c82e1284d907716528bb59a106c6745ad497f02432e

1 Input
2 Outputs
  • e3e0150196777aaf40127c82e1284d907716528bb59a106c6745ad497f02432e:0
  • value  20000
    address  1JDFCwyKnTjN4hwoDSiVNqY3qyDSkr5imN
  • e3e0150196777aaf40127c82e1284d907716528bb59a106c6745ad497f02432e:1
  • value  173754087
    address  32Qu1ZzKmc8zDucn174ueT1UXERJLT6sxf